diff --git a/kafka-native-serialization/src/main/java/com/example/kafkanativeserialization/MyJsonSerializer.java b/kafka-native-serialization/src/main/java/com/example/kafkanativeserialization/MyJsonSerializer.java deleted file mode 100644 index b5a4e80..0000000 --- a/kafka-native-serialization/src/main/java/com/example/kafkanativeserialization/MyJsonSerializer.java +++ /dev/null @@ -1,19 +0,0 @@ -package com.example.kafkanativeserialization; - -import org.apache.kafka.common.header.Headers; -import org.springframework.kafka.support.serializer.JsonSerializer; -import org.springframework.lang.Nullable; - -public class MyJsonSerializer extends JsonSerializer { - - @Override - @Nullable - public byte[] serialize(String topic, Headers headers, @Nullable Object data) { - return super.serialize(topic, headers, data); - } - @Override - @Nullable - public byte[] serialize(String topic, @Nullable Object data) { - return super.serialize(topic, data); - } -} diff --git a/kafka-native-serialization/src/main/resources/application.yml b/kafka-native-serialization/src/main/resources/application.yml index 830fe2b..f935232 100644 --- a/kafka-native-serialization/src/main/resources/application.yml +++ b/kafka-native-serialization/src/main/resources/application.yml @@ -14,4 +14,4 @@ spring.cloud: process-out-0: producer: configuration: - value.serializer: com.example.kafkanativeserialization.MyJsonSerializer \ No newline at end of file + value.serializer: org.springframework.kafka.support.serializer.JsonSerializer \ No newline at end of file diff --git a/kafka-native-serialization/src/test/java/com/example/kafkanativeserialization/KafkaNativeSerializationApplicationTests.java b/kafka-native-serialization/src/test/java/com/example/kafkanativeserialization/KafkaNativeSerializationApplicationTests.java index 436ff63..2e00b64 100644 --- a/kafka-native-serialization/src/test/java/com/example/kafkanativeserialization/KafkaNativeSerializationApplicationTests.java +++ b/kafka-native-serialization/src/test/java/com/example/kafkanativeserialization/KafkaNativeSerializationApplicationTests.java @@ -54,7 +54,7 @@ public class KafkaNativeSerializationApplicationTests { Consumer consumer = cf.createConsumer(); consumer.subscribe(Collections.singleton(OUTPUT_TOPIC)); - ConsumerRecords records = consumer.poll(Duration.ofSeconds(5)); + ConsumerRecords records = consumer.poll(Duration.ofSeconds(10)); consumer.commitSync(); assertThat(records.count()).isEqualTo(1);